TPWallet 转账记录查找:多币种支持、链上计算与安全隔离全景分析

概述

本文聚焦 TPWallet 中如何查找转账记录,并从多币种支持、信息化时代特征、行业发展、高效能技术管理、链上计算与安全隔离六个维度做系统分析,给出实现要点与最佳实践建议。

一、多币种支持

1) 识别层:钱包需要支持原生链币与代币标准(如以太坊 ERC-20/721/1155、BSC BEP-20、Solana SPL、TRON 等),并在 UI 与索引层区分“主链资产”“代币”“NFT”。

2) 查询维度:按链、按地址、按代币合约、按交易哈希、按时间范围和入/出方向多维过滤。

3) 汇总与换算:针对法币/统一计价,提供汇率服务并缓存历史汇率,支持组合资产视图及单币种明细。

二、信息化时代特征

1) 实时性:借助 websocket/推送服务向用户及时推送新交易与确认状态。2) 可视化与检索:数据可视化、全文检索与跨链聚合成为基本需求。3) 自动化审计:将日志、告警与合规报告自动化输出,支持导出 CSV/JSON。

三、行业发展分析

1) 去中心化与跨链并行发展,对钱包提出跨链索引与桥接映射需求。2) 隐私与合规并重,OTC、交易所流水、DeFi 互操作性推动对链上行为分析能力的提升。3) 市场要求更友好的 UX 与企业级 API。

四、高效能技术管理

1) 索引层:运行轻量化自建或第三方 indexer(如 The Graph、custom crawlers),对事件 logs 做增量索引并支持并行查询。2) 缓存与分层存储:热数据缓存(Redis)、冷数据归档(对象存储)与分区数据库(Time-series / OLAP)配合。3) 节点运维:设置多节点负载、健康检查及回放能力以处理链重组。

五、链上计算

1) 事件驱动:通过监听智能合约事件、解析 Transfer/Approval 等事件来重建代币流动。2) 轻客户端与 Merkle 验证:为提高可信度支持 SPV/简化验证、链上证明检验。3) 离线归并:对复杂交换(dex 聚合、跨链桥)进行链上行为重构,生成可读流水。

六、安全隔离

1) 权限分层:将读取/查询服务与私钥管理服务严格隔离。2) 最小权限与只读 watcher:用于监控的节点与服务仅开放只读接口,避免签名能力泄露。3) 数据隐私:对敏感用户信息做加密存储与访问审计,支持本地/云端密钥管理方案(HSM、KMS)。

实践要点与流程建议

- 搜索流程:先选链与地址 -> 选择币种/合约 -> 使用 txid/hash 精确定位 -> 用时间/区块范围与金额模糊过滤 -> 查看事件 logs 与解析后的人类可读流水。- 处理重组:显示确认数、链同步状态与索引同步高度,提示最终确认。- 可扩展性:模块化 indexer、插件化代币解析器、统一的 API 层。- 可用性:支持导出、Webhook/推送订阅、API key 限流与审计日志。

结语

要在 TPWallet 中高效且安全地查找转账记录,需要将多链多币的解析能力与高效索引、链上计算与严格的安全隔离结合起来。同时顺应信息化时代的实时性与自动化审计要求,才能为终端用户和企业级客户提供可靠、可审计的交易流水服务。

作者:林云发布时间:2026-01-13 01:50:22

评论

Luna

讲得很全面,特别是链上事件解析和重组处理,受益匪浅。

赵小明

多链索引和安全隔离部分写得很实用,准备参考实现一套监控系统。

CryptoCat

关于缓存与分层存储的建议很到位,能显著提升查询性能。

晨曦

希望能再出一篇示例代码贴,演示如何用 The Graph 做代币流水索引。

Alex-8

把用户体验和企业级 API 都考虑进来了,架构思路清晰。

相关阅读